Let your lifestyle go by the teachings of the Bible

Kumasi, June 21, GNA- The Right Reverend Dr Sam Prempeh, Moderator of the General Assembly of the Presbyterian Church of Ghana, has charged church leaders to fashion their lifestyles in conformity the teachings of the Bible.

“Church leaders should refrain from acts that bring priesthood into disrepute”, he said.

The Right Rev. Dr Prempeh was preaching the sermon after ordaining 13 Ninisters of the church at the Asawasi Emmanuel Presbyterian Church in Kumasi on Sunday.

The Ministers did a two-year probation ministerial training after their pastoral training in 2002, in accordance with the church’s regulations.

The Moderator of the General Assembly of the church told the ministers to consider pastoral work a standard of life, which required commitment and dedication.

The Right Rev. Dr Prempeh called on all Presbyterians to pray for a successful election for a new Moderator on 8th July. He expressed gratitude to church members, especially the General Assembly for the support they gave him during his six-year tenure of office.
